Devin Hahn creates video content for BU Today, Bostonia online, and The Brink. He is a producer, a cameraman, an editor, and, under duress, a writer.
Born, raised, and educated in California, Devin studied anthropology and documentary filmmaking at UCLA, spent a few years in Los Angeles making behind-the-scenes featurettes for ultra-low-budget films, and then moved to Boston.
In his work as a BU video producer, Devin has traveled to 15 countries on 6 continents. He has reported on subjects as diverse as health economics in Johannesburg, Naval flight training in Texas, biodiversity in the Galapagos Islands, the growth of the middle class in China, teaching and learning during the coronavirus pandemic, and the physics of cheating in Major League Baseball. He has worked with many prominent members of the BU community, including former US Poet Laureate Robert Pinsky, New York Times reporter David Carr, Brooklyn Brewery brewmaster Garrett Oliver, celebrity chef Chris Fischer, and Mayor Thomas M. Menino.
Devin earned his MFA in creative writing at BU, which has made it all the more difficult for him to avoid writing assignments.
